Hello All. I am posting to see if there is any interest in 1.5" scale Okadee cylinder cocks. I have made several sets over the years built up from bar stock, but I have always wanted to improve their appearance. I had made a small batch of prototype castings for my own use last year and am now trying to decide whether or not to make another run. I am no longer going to offer the built up design.

The drain valves are steam operated via a steam signal line from your cab turret. The steam signal line connection on the drain is 1/8 MTP. Steam closes the drain valve.

The drain body measures ø1/2" x 1.5" long. When mounted to the banjo fitting, the drain extends 7/8" down from the locomotive cylinder block. The banjo fitting can be made with 1/8-27 NPT or 1/16-27 NPT threads.

Okadee and Hancock both produced cylinder drains of this style. Both are featured in the 1930 Locomotive Cyclopedia. I do not have an earlier cyclopedia to check when alternatives to mechanical drains were first introduced.
